
.hungred-years-revolution-sector-str {
    position: relative;
    margin-bottom: 30px;
}

.hungred-years-revolution-sector {
    display: block;
    font-size: 0px;
}

.hungred-years-revolution-sector-str .hungred-years-revolution-header-underline {
    top: -13px;
}

/* Коррекция стилей */
.hungred-years-revolution-sectors .sectorresults_items {
    border-top: 0px;
    border-bottom: 0px;
}

.hungred-years-revolution-sector {
    transition: min-height 0.3s ease-in-out;
}

.hungred-years-revolution-sector-str-btns-publsh {
    display: inline-block;
    font: bold 14px/1.6em a;
    font-family: inherit;
    text-transform: uppercase;
    margin-bottom: 10px;
    position: absolute;
    top: 0;
    right: 0;
}

.hungred-years-revolution-sector-str-btns-publsh {
    display: none;
}

.showModeEventsBtn {
    margin-top: 0;
    width: 100%;
}

.hungred-years-revolution-sector-str-btns-publsh div {
    padding: 5px;
    padding-left: 8px;
    padding-right: 8px;
    color: #006697;
    cursor: pointer;
    width: auto;
    float: left;
    margin-left: 4px;
    border: 1px solid #fff;
    user-select: none;
}


.hungred-years-revolution-sector-str-btns-publsh div.hungred-years-revolution-sector-str-btns-publsh__active {
    border: 1px solid #006697;
    color: #737373;
}

.hungred-years-revolution-sector-str-btns-publsh div:hover {
    color: #737373;
}


/* Код кнопок покажи еще */

.showModeEventsBtn {
    margin-top: 20px;
    padding: 18px 60px 18px 60px;
    text-align: center;
    font: bold 12px/18px a;
    font-family: inherit;
    text-transform: uppercase;
    color: #0b65aa;
    border: 2px solid #0b65aa;
    background: none;
}

.showModeEventsBtnColumns {
    margin-top: 6px;
    padding: 18px 10px 18px 10px;
    text-align: center;
    font: bold 12px/18px a;
    font-family: inherit;
    text-transform: uppercase;
    color: #0b65aa;
    border: 2px solid #0b65aa;
    background: none;
    width: 100%;
}

.event_items_columns {
    padding-bottom: 20px;
}

.listing-horizontal-containers .sectorresults_items-wrapper {
    margin-top: -10px;
}

.b-media-digest .b-media-digest-pic_info {
    margin-top: 25px;
}

@media only screen and (min-width: 1198px) {
    .b-media-digest .b-media-digest-pic_info {
        margin-left: 20px;
    }
}

.b-media-digest-pic_info__sign .ap_slider_title {
    font: 24px/24px a;
    font-family: inherit;
    margin-top: 15px;
    margin-bottom: 15px;
}

.b-media-digest-pic_info__sign .ap_slider_subtitle {
    font: 15px/1.3em a;
    font-family: inherit;
}
